What Do You Need To Consider When Using Press Brake To Bend Metal?

What do you need to consider when using press brake to bend metal?

 

The press brake is a kind of machining tool mainly used for sheet metal bending and forming. It is a process of forming sheet metal into the required profile by applying force to the workpiece. The bending process is used to manufacture parts and workpieces in various industrial fields.

Usually, the bending process takes place on a press brake, which can handle both small parts and large workpieces. So what do we need to consider when using pressbrake to bend metal?

1. Type of bending material used in sheet metal processing

 

Before sheet metal bending, we need to determine which materials are suitable for press brake bending techniques.

Bending dies are usually made of gray cast iron or mild steel, but die materials vary from hardwood to carbide, depending on the workpiece.

Every metal material has different properties. Some metal materials have good ductility, such as low carbon steel, annealed alloy steel, 5052 aluminum, copper and other metal materials, which are easy to bend and more suitable for bending. While some metals are poor in ductility or fragile, easy to damage or break in the bending process, such as brass, 6061 aluminum, bronze, etc., easy to bend, more likely to crack.

2. Bending and springback occurred during processing

 

During bending, the inner surface of the sheet metal is compressed and the outer surface is stretched.

The process is as follows: First the sheet metal needs to be properly placed on the bottom die, the punch is lowered on the die by the force of the punch, and the bending process will repeat the bending stroke several times to form the desired profile.

Because we select appropriate metal plates, they have good flexural property, the compressed surface will produce certain rebound after the load is lifted, for example, the metal plate will have a slight rebound after bending.

 

Therefore, in bending, it is necessary to overbend.

The bending radius affects the springback of the plate. In other words, the larger the bending radius, the larger the springback, and the smaller the bending radius, the smaller the springback. In order to ensure that the predetermined bending radius and bending Angle remain unchanged, usually during operation, the bending radius should be set to a value greater than the predetermined bending radius, and eventually the bending Angle will become smaller.

If you want to reduce the number of bending bounces, you can use some sharp punch press, because sharp punch has a small radius, can effectively reduce bounces.

 

3. Bending allowance for sheet metal processing

The number produced by the press brake when working sheet metal. The bending allowance is the length of the neutral axis between the bending lines. Once the machine calculates the bending allowance, it is immediately added to the total plane length, which gives the value of the workpiece required for production and the value of the length of the material required.

 

It is necessary to consider the bending allowance in order to reduce the bending error in press brake production.
